Output d5efd13d4507879d1dfebbdd050fccfb07672c7efd5287c1dd44b5d3e95e6566:0

value
24568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c066b2553d009ed2b1d869fa9c1b49abc97264e OP_EQUALVERIFY OP_CHECKSIG
address
1DmPHpoLdQ4YkWRbLwf7xLB6tPMBpbv54Z
transaction
d5efd13d4507879d1dfebbdd050fccfb07672c7efd5287c1dd44b5d3e95e6566
confirmations
282277
spent
true